Mumbai to Goa Flight Details at a Glance

The primary advantage of private aviation is time. While the in-air time is similar to a commercial flight, the total journey time is drastically reduced. Here’s a comparison of a typical journey from a residence in Bandra, Mumbai, to a resort in North Goa.

Travel ComponentCommercial AirlinePrivate Jet Charter
Travel to Airport60-90 minutes60-90 minutes
Check-in & Security60-75 minutes15 minutes
Waiting & Boarding30-45 minutes5 minutes (board when ready)
Flight Time~70 minutes~60 minutes
Deplaning & Baggage Claim20-30 minutes5 minutes (bags travel with you)
Travel from Airport60-90 minutes60-90 minutes
Total Estimated Time4.5 – 6 hours2.5 – 3.5 hours

This saving of nearly two hours each way means an extra half-day of relaxation or productivity on a short weekend trip. The experience is fundamentally different, bypassing crowded terminals for the quiet efficiency of a private terminal, known as a General Aviation Terminal.

Aircraft Options & Pricing for the Mumbai-Goa Route

The cost of your charter is primarily determined by the type of aircraft you choose. For a short flight like Mumbai to Goa, turboprops and light jets are the most practical and popular choices. All pricing mentioned are typical industry rates and can vary based on aircraft availability, demand, and specific operator policies.

1. Turboprop Aircraft (Most Economical)

Turboprops are an excellent choice for short-haul flights, offering a balance of cost-effectiveness and comfort for small groups. They can access smaller runways, though this is not a factor between major airports like Mumbai and Goa.

  • Example Aircraft: Pilatus PC-12, King Air B200
  • Capacity: 6-8 passengers
  • Estimated Cost: ₹2,50,000 – ₹4,00,000 (one-way)
  • Flight Time: Approx. 70-80 minutes
  • Best For: Budget-conscious travelers and small groups who prioritize value.

2. Light Jets (Most Popular)

Light jets are the standard for the Mumbai-Goa route. They provide a significant speed advantage over turboprops and a quieter, more comfortable cabin environment. This category represents the sweet spot of price, performance, and luxury for this trip.

  • Example Aircraft: Cessna Citation CJ2, Phenom 300
  • Capacity: 6-8 passengers
  • Estimated Cost: ₹4,50,000 – ₹6,50,000 (one-way)
  • Flight Time: Approx. 60 minutes
  • Best For: Weekend getaways, business executives, and families seeking the perfect balance of speed and comfort.

3. Mid-Size Jets (More Space & Luxury)

While not strictly necessary for this short flight, a mid-size jet is an excellent option for larger groups or those desiring more cabin space, stand-up headroom, and enhanced amenities. They offer a more substantial presence and a smoother ride.

  • Example Aircraft: Hawker 800XP, Citation Excel
  • Capacity: 8-10 passengers
  • Estimated Cost: ₹7,00,000 – ₹9,50,000 (one-way)
  • Flight Time: Approx. 55-60 minutes
  • Best For: Larger groups, corporate teams, or passengers who will not compromise on cabin comfort and space.

What’s Included in Your Mumbai-Goa Charter Quote?

A transparent quote is a hallmark of a trustworthy charter operator. It’s important to understand what is covered in the price to avoid surprises.

Typically Included:

  • Aircraft Cost: The rental of the jet for the specified route.
  • Crew Salaries: Compensation for the pilots and any cabin crew.
  • Fuel: All fuel costs for the journey.
  • Airport & Handling Fees: Landing fees, parking at the destination for a short stay, and FBO handling charges.
  • Standard Catering: Light snacks, beverages, and refreshments are typically included.

Potential Additional Costs:

  • Specialized Catering: Custom multi-course meals or specific premium beverages.
  • Ground Transportation: Arranging for a car service to and from the airport.
  • Overnight Halt Charges: If the aircraft and crew need to stay overnight in Goa for your return trip, daily charges will apply.
  • Wi-Fi: While increasingly available, in-flight Wi-Fi may come at an additional cost depending on the aircraft.

All flight operations in India must adhere to stringent safety and operational guidelines set by the Directorate General of Civil Aviation (DGCA). This ensures that every flight, regardless of the operator, meets the highest safety standards.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: How much does a private jet from Mumbai to Goa actually cost for a weekend?

A: For a weekend trip, you have two options: two one-way flights or a round trip where the aircraft waits. A round trip with an overnight halt typically costs the price of the two flight legs plus crew and parking fees for the layover (approx. ₹1,00,000 – ₹2,00,000 per night). For a light jet, a weekend return trip would likely be in the ₹10,00,000 – ₹14,00,000 range. Booking two separate one-ways might be more economical if an aircraft is available for the return leg without repositioning (known as an ’empty leg’).

Q: How quickly can I book a flight from Mumbai to Goa?

A: Subject to aircraft and crew availability, a flight can often be arranged in as little as 4-6 hours. However, for better pricing and aircraft selection, it is recommended to book at least 48-72 hours in advance, especially for weekend travel.

Q: Can I bring my pet on board the private jet?

A: Yes, one of the significant advantages of private travel is the ability to bring pets in the cabin with you. You will need to provide the pet’s health and vaccination records. Always confirm with the operator beforehand, as some may have specific restrictions.

Q: What are the baggage limitations on a private jet?

A: Baggage allowance is far more generous than on commercial flights and is mainly limited by the physical space in the aircraft’s hold. A light jet can comfortably accommodate standard luggage for 6-7 passengers. If you have oversized items like golf bags or surfboards, inform the operator during booking to ensure the chosen aircraft can accommodate them.

Q: Is private jet travel safe in India?

A: Yes. Private aviation in India is strictly regulated by the DGCA. Operators must hold a Non-Scheduled Operator Permit (NSOP) and adhere to the same safety, maintenance, and crew training standards as major airlines. Always choose a DGCA-certified operator.

Q: What is the difference between a private jet rental and a charter?

A: The terms are often used interchangeably. A ‘charter’ is the act of booking a private aircraft for a specific trip. A private jet rental refers to the same service. Both mean you are paying for the use of the aircraft, crew, and associated services for your personal travel needs, rather than buying a ticket on a scheduled flight.
